commit 86a6c29833bfb6eecdc12a777fb68e799db7892c
Author: Daniele Forsi <address@hidden>
Date: Sun Jul 10 16:16:47 2011 +0200
Output the date of DC, MC, RC as the REV property of vcards
According to RFC 2426 the purpose of the REV type is to "specify
revision information about the current vCard".
See http://www.ietf.org/rfc/rfc2426.txt section 3.6.4.
